Accreditation and conformity, in ordinary words
If you require a Joondalup emergency treatment program for work, inspect two points. One, the carrier needs to be a Registered Training Organisation, or provide in behalf of an RTO. 2, the advertised unit codes must be present. For CPR, HLTAID009 is the criterion. If your office needs Offer First Aid, try to find HLTAID011. Childcare and education commonly call for HLTAID012, which includes child-specific circumstances. Ask about the analysis components, which normally include a concept test and a functional presentation of continuous compressions for at the very least two mins on a grown-up manikin placed on the floor, as this mirrors real-world conditions.
For people, currency issues. The Australian Resuscitation Council suggests revitalizing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ation abilities at least every 12 months, and many companies follow that support. Human memory fades. Strategy drifts. A brief mouth-to-mouth resuscitation refresher course Joondalup yearly keeps your hands sincere and your timing sharp.
The technique that makes a difference
When individuals recall their initial genuine mouth-to-mouth resuscitation effort, they frequently say the same three points. The chest was firmer than anticipated, they were surprised how promptly they tired, and they waited regarding breaths. Method addresses all three.
Depth and rate are non-negotiable. On an adult, aim for about one third of the upper body deepness, approximately 5 to 6 centimetres. Maintain the rate in between 100 and 120 compressions a min. Let the upper body rise fully between presses. Press on the reduced fifty percent of the breast bone, preventing the soft upper location. Straight arms, shoulders piled over your hands, body weight doing the work to save energy. After 30 compressions, supply 2 breaths making use of a mask if readily available. Each breath should be just sufficient to make the breast increase, not a powerful blast. If you can not or will not offer breaths, do not stop. Compressions alone are better than nothing.
On a youngster, press to a depth of regarding one third of the breast, typically 4 to 5 centimetres, using a couple of hands depending upon the kid's size. On a baby, make use of 2 fingers for single rescuer compressions on the centre of the chest, simply below the nipple line, with a depth of around 4 centimetres. The compression to ventilation proportion continues to be 30 to 2 for a solitary rescuer throughout ages. 2 rescuers can use 15 to 2 for youngsters and babies if trained.
Drowning has its own twist, pertinent along the northern coastlines and local lakes. Prioritise rescue breaths because hypoxia is the primary problem. If it is safe to do so, surrender to 5 initial rescue breaths prior to beginning compressions, then comply with the regular proportion. Dry the chest briefly prior to affixing AED pads, wipe off noticeable water, and prevent standing in water throughout shock.
Opioid overdose is another situation we see in the Perth area. Agonal gasps can mislead spectators right into thinking someone is breathing. If the individual is less competent and not breathing usually, begin CPR. If naloxone is readily available and you are educated, provide it while proceeding rescue breathing and compressions. You can not hurt somebody with CPR if they are not breathing generally. You can hurt them by waiting.

Using an AED with calm and care
Defibrillators around Joondalup are a lot more typical than individuals think. Shopping centres, health clubs, showing off clubs, libraries, and train terminals commonly have them. An AED will not shock a regular rhythm. It checks out the heart and either suggests a shock or claims no shock advised. That suggests you can apply it without worry of doing the incorrect point, provided you follow the voice and visual prompts.
Place pads on a bare, completely dry chest. If the individual has a great deal of chest hair that prevents attachment, make use of the provided razor for a quick shave in the pad area, or stick one pad on firmly, after that tear it off to get rid of hair, and use a fresh pad. Remove drug patches under the pads. If there is a pacemaker lump under the skin, place the pad a couple of centimetres away from it. For children, many AEDs have pediatric pads or a kid setting that readjusts energy. So adult pads are available, utilize them. One pad on the upper right upper body, the other on the lower left side. Make sure no person is touching the patient when the tool examines or shocks.
AEDs couple normally with excellent compressions. In method, a trained group maintains disturbances marginal. One person presses, an additional prepares the AED, a third manages the respiratory tract. In the neighborhood, you might be alone up until assistance arrives. That is fine. Do what you can, in the best order, and let the gadget overview you.

Edge cases and judgment calls
Real scenes stand up to neat rules. You may get here after a collapse and find a congested path near Grand Blvd. Your finest action can be to ask 2 spectators to develop a privacy display while you start compressions. You might discover a client wedged in between furniture at home, and you have to decide whether to relocate them to a stronger surface area. If the air passage is jeopardized by vomit, you might roll them onto their side briefly to clear it, then return them to their back for compressions. These gray areas should have method, not guesswork, and excellent Joondalup emergency treatment training will allow you play those situations out with feedback.
Workplaces typically ask about when to quit. If you are alone, stop compressions to relocate from an unsafe area, to affix an AED, or to handle your own safety. Or else, maintain going up until the individual reveals indications of life, another skilled rescuer takes control of, or paramedics advise you to quit. If you come to be exhausted, turn out. 2 minutes is an excellent period because exhaustion breaks down depth before you really feel it.
